The Role of an SEO Specialist in Driving Online Success
In the digital age, having a strong online presence is crucial for businesses to succeed. This is where the role of an SEO specialist comes into play. An SEO specialist is a professional who focuses on improving a website’s visibility in search engine results pages (SERPs) through various strategies and techniques.
One of the primary responsibilities of an SEO specialist is to conduct keyword research to identify the terms and phrases that potential customers are using to search for products or services online. By strategically incorporating these keywords into website content, meta tags, and other elements, an SEO specialist helps improve a site’s ranking in search results.
Additionally, an SEO specialist works on optimizing website structure and performance to enhance user experience and ensure that search engines can easily crawl and index the site’s content. This may involve improving site speed, fixing broken links, and creating sitemaps for better navigation.
Link building is another essential aspect of an SEO specialist’s role. By acquiring high-quality backlinks from reputable websites, an SEO specialist helps establish a site’s authority and credibility in the eyes of search engines, leading to higher rankings.
Moreover, an SEO specialist stays abreast of search engine algorithm updates and industry trends to adapt strategies accordingly. Continuous monitoring and analysis of website performance metrics help identify areas for improvement and measure the effectiveness of implemented tactics.
Overall, the expertise of an SEO specialist can significantly impact a business’s online visibility, organic traffic, and ultimately, its bottom line. By employing effective SEO strategies tailored to specific business goals, an SEO specialist plays a vital role in driving online success.

Does SEO require coding?
When it comes to SEO, coding knowledge can be beneficial but is not always a strict requirement. While understanding basic HTML, CSS, and JavaScript can help SEO specialists make certain technical optimizations to a website, many aspects of SEO do not necessarily involve coding. Tasks such as keyword research, content creation, on-page optimisation, and link building can be effectively carried out without in-depth coding knowledge. However, having a basic understanding of how websites are structured and being able to communicate effectively with developers can certainly enhance an SEO specialist’s ability to implement strategies that improve a site’s search engine visibility.
